Shower Valve Help???


Need help on what brand of shower valve this is, there are no markings on any of the trim, set screws for handles are very coroded and won't come apart, I don't want to break a stem off if someone can identify it for me, Thanks Don

Re: Shower Valve Help???


It's tough to tell by the trim sometimes but if you remove the cartridge you should be able to tell who the manufacturer is.Barnett Brass or HD will have catalogs with many different stems and cartridges (actual size),that you can match your cartridge to.Symmons makes a diverter handle like that.
